array(key name=>array(key name=>key value, key name=>key value....),. ..),...);"."/> array(key name=>array(key name=>key value, key name=>key value....),. ..),...);".">

Maison >développement back-end >Problème PHP >Que signifie un tableau tridimensionnel php ?

Que signifie un tableau tridimensionnel php ?

青灯夜游
青灯夜游original
2023-01-12 14:13:521626parcourir

En PHP, un tableau tridimensionnel fait référence à une structure de tableau à trois dimensions, c'est-à-dire que les éléments du tableau principal sont un ou plusieurs tableaux, et les éléments du sous-tableau sont également un ou plusieurs tableaux. Méthodes pour définir un tableau tridimensionnel : 1. Attribuez directement des valeurs aux éléments du tableau avec la syntaxe "$nom de la variable tableau [indice unidimensionnel] [indice bidimensionnel] [indice tridimensionnel] = valeur ;" ; 2. Utilisez la fonction array() pour définir la syntaxe "array(key name=>array(key name=>array(key name=>key value, key name=>key value.... ),...),...);

Que signifie un tableau tridimensionnel php ?

L'environnement d'exploitation de ce tutoriel : système Windows 7, version PHP 8, ordinateur DELL G3

En PHP, un tableau multidimensionnel est un tableau contenant un ou plusieurs tableaux, où un tableau tridimensionnel fait référence à une structure de tableau à trois dimensions.

Dans un tableau tridimensionnel, les éléments du tableau principal sont un ou plusieurs tableaux, et les éléments du sous-tableau sont également un ou plusieurs tableaux.

Les tableaux tridimensionnels sont créés de la même manière que les tableaux unidimensionnels et les tableaux bidimensionnels, remplacez simplement les éléments du tableau par des tableaux. Il existe également deux méthodes : "attribuer directement des valeurs aux éléments du tableau" et "fonction array()". Ci-dessous, nous présenterons ces deux méthodes en détail avec nos exemples de code réels.

1. Attribuez directement des valeurs aux éléments du tableau

Nous pouvons créer et initialiser des tableaux tridimensionnels au format "$数组变量名[一维下标] [二维下标] [三维下标]= 值;"

<?php
header("Content-type:text/html;charset=utf-8");
$array[&#39;安徽&#39;][&#39;合肥&#39;][0] = &#39;蜀山区&#39;;
$array[&#39;安徽&#39;][&#39;合肥&#39;][1] = &#39;长丰县&#39;;
$array[&#39;安徽&#39;][&#39;合肥&#39;][2] = &#39;肥东&#39;;

$array[&#39;安徽&#39;][&#39;宿州&#39;][0] = &#39;墉桥区&#39;;
$array[&#39;安徽&#39;][&#39;宿州&#39;][1] = &#39;灵璧县&#39;;
$array[&#39;安徽&#39;][&#39;宿州&#39;][2] = &#39;泗县&#39;;
var_dump($array);
?>

Que signifie un tableau tridimensionnel php ?

Indice unidimensionnel, indice bidimensionnel et tridimensionnel. indice dimensionnel d'un tableau tridimensionnel L'index peut être vide (c'est-à-dire qu'aucune valeur d'index spécifique n'est spécifiée), alors la valeur par défaut est un index numérique et la valeur de l'index commence à 0 et augmente par défaut.

<?php
header("Content-type:text/html;charset=utf-8");
$array[&#39;安徽&#39;][][0] = &#39;蜀山区&#39;;
$array[&#39;安徽&#39;][][1] = &#39;长丰县&#39;;
$array[&#39;安徽&#39;][][2] = &#39;肥东&#39;;

$array[&#39;安徽&#39;][&#39;宿州&#39;][] = &#39;墉桥区&#39;;
$array[&#39;安徽&#39;][&#39;宿州&#39;][] = &#39;灵璧县&#39;;
$array[&#39;安徽&#39;][&#39;宿州&#39;][] = &#39;泗县&#39;;
var_dump($array);
?>

Que signifie un tableau tridimensionnel php ?

2. Utilisez la fonction array()

Utiliser la fonction array() pour déclarer un tableau tridimensionnel est similaire à déclarer un tableau à deux dimensions ou un tableau à une dimension.

<?php
header("Content-type:text/html;charset=utf-8");
$array = array(
        &#39;安徽&#39; => array(
            &#39;合肥&#39;=>array(&#39;蜀山区&#39;,&#39;长丰县&#39;,&#39;肥东&#39;),
			&#39;宿州&#39;=>array(&#39;墉桥区&#39;,&#39;灵璧县&#39;,&#39;泗县&#39;)
        ),
        &#39;河南&#39; => array(
            &#39;洛阳&#39;=>array(&#39;西工区&#39;,&#39;老城区&#39;,&#39;孟津县&#39;),
            &#39;郑州市&#39;=>array(&#39;中原区&#39;,&#39;金水区&#39;)
        )
);
 var_dump($array);
?>

Que signifie un tableau tridimensionnel php ?

Apprentissage recommandé : "Tutoriel vidéo PHP"

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n